Description
The barn located to the southeast of Bearmans Farmhouse dates from the late 17th century or early 18th century. It is timber-framed, covered in weatherboarding, and has a tiled roof. The structure consists of five bays and features a hipped midstrey on the north side. There are 19th-century extensions on the south side.
